Job Description

Manufacturing Technician

Test, calibrates and repairs production machines and related subassemblies to written and/or oral specifications in a timely fashion.

Responsible for meeting or exceeding quality and efficiency standards.

Ensures quality and operation of work.

Reads and interprets schematics and blueprints required to ensure proper calibration of machines.

Timely and accurate testing and calibration of all electronic subassemblies and must clearly document results.

Ensure that design, implementation, test and maintenance methods/processes are developed as well as executed in a manner, which supports all Client's Quality Standards.

Perform other duties as required.

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.

The requirements listed below are representative of the basic knowledge, skills, and/or abilities required.

Proficiency with electrical test equipment such as multimeters and microscopes.

Ability to read and follow electro-mechanical assembly drawings, procedures and schematics.

Ability to follow Client written procedures to maintain GMP compliance and ISO 13485 certification.

Must have very good computer skills and knowledge.

Must be detail oriented and work as a team with other technicians.

Ability to communicate effectively with others, both written and verbally.

Ability to self-manage required tasks to completion in a timely manner.

Associate Degree in Electronics Technology preferred to equivalent work experience.

Minimum of 2 years working in a manufacturing/production environment.

Minimum of 2-5 years of working experience performing intricate and/or heavy machine and equipment maintenance, troubleshooting, repair, testing needs assessment and ability to maintain continued support.

Minimum of 2 years of experience working in a cleanroom environment preferred.

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) knowledge a plus.

Working knowledge of Oracle application preferred.

Must be able to repetitively lift and carry product weighing approximately 30 lbs.
